>      > Abstract: This document defines a SIP Usage for REsource LOcation And
>      > Discovery (RELOAD). The SIP Usage provides the functionality of a SIP
>      > proxy or registrar in a fully-distributed system and includes a
>     lookup
>      > service for Address of Records (AORs) stored in the overlay. It also
>      > defines Globally Routable User Agent Uris (GRUUs) that allow the
>      > registrations to map an AOR to a specific node reachable through the
>      > overlay. After such initial contact of a peer, the AppAttach
>     method is
>      > used to establish a direct connection between nodes through which SIP
>      > messages are exchanged.
